Helpless
|
15:35 02.07.03 |

|
שאלה לגבי הפיכת קבצי C \ CPP \ H לקבצי EXE
| |
אני משתמש בקומפיילר של טורבו C, ומשום מה המשחק שבניתי פועל רק בגרסה הזו של הקומפיילר. אני מתכוון לא רק שזה פועל רק בטורבו C אלא זה פועל רק בגרסה מסויימת של טורבו C. אני רוצה להפוך את התוכנית שלי לקובץ EXE, התוכנית היא לא מסובכת, אין לה קבצי עזר של BGI או כל דבר אחר. ברוב הגרסאות של טורבו C שאני מכיר, ברגע שמקמפלים את התוכנית הקומפיילר מכין קובץ EXE ומריץ אותו מ-הEDITOR. לאחר שהקובץ נוצר הוא נשאר בתיקייה ואפשר להריץ אותו אח"כ גם בלי הקומפיילר. גם בגרסה שלי זה די דומה, רק שאח"כ הוא לא מאפשר לאף אחד להשתמש בקובץ EXE, וכשמפעילים אותו מחוץ לקומפיילר הוא נותן הודעת שגיאה ואומר שהוא לא יכול לאפשר הרצה מחוץ לקומפיילר. כמו שכבר הזכרתי, אני לא יכול להריץ את התוכנית בקומפיילרים האחרים שניסיתי. בנוסף, אחרי שהקומפיילר הופך אותו לקובץ EXE, ברגע שפותחים דרך הכתבן את הקובץ EXE אפשר לקרוא באמצע הקובץ, בצורה לא מסודרת, את קוד התוכנית.למישהו יש פיתרון ? תודה מראש 
|
|
שתף
|
מכתב זה והנלווה אליו, על אחריות ועל דעת הכותב בלבד
|
| |
|